Answer: d=sqrt(41) =6.4031
Step-by-step explanation:
We know that the distance between the two points (x 1 ,y 1 ) and (x 2 ,y 2
) is
d= sqrt((x2-x1)^2 +(y2-y1)^2 )
as given
x1=2 ,x2=6 ,y1=3 ,y2=8
d=sqrt((6-2)^2+(8-3)^2 )
d= sqrt((4)^2+(5)^2
d=sqrt(16+25)
d=sqrt(41) =6.4031
